New Jersey Statutes

§ 34:15-131 — Definitions relative to the New Jersey Horse Racing Injury Compensation Board.

New Jersey·Title 34 LABOR AND WORKMEN'S COMPENSATION
3.As used in this act: "Board" means the New Jersey Horse Racing Injury Compensation Board established by section 4 of P.L.1995, c.329 (C.34:15-132). "Commission" means the New Jersey Racing Commission established pursuant to section 1 of P.L.1940, c.17 (C.5:5-22). "Horse racing industry employee" means: a. the driver of a standardbred horse, who is licensed or is required to be licensed by the commission, while that driver is engaged in performing those services for which that driver is or is required to be licensed at a permitted New Jersey racetrack in connection with the racing of a horse.
